Subject: Re: [PATCH] i2c: cadence: Move to sensible power management

>> Currently the clocks are enabled at probe and disabled at remove.
>> Which keeps the clocks enabled even if no transaction is going on.
>> This patch enables the clocks at the start of transfer and disables
>> after it.
>>
>> Also adapts to runtime pm.
>> Remove xi2c->suspended and use pm runtime status instead.
>>
>> converts dev pm to const to silence a checkpatch warning.
